Menu Docs

Página inicial do DocsVisualizar & analisar dadosBI Connector

Alterações de gerenciamento de esquema em 2.11

Nesta página

  • Alterações no autônomo Reader
  • Modo Clustered-Reader para Modo Personalizado
  • Modo Clustered-Writer para Modo Automático
  • Itens obsoletos

O MongoDB connector for BI versão 2.11 introduz melhorias significativas no gerenciamento de esquemas armazenados. O novo formato de esquema armazenado é equivalente a arquivos DRDL . Essas melhorias são incompatíveis com as configurações do BI Connector das versões 2.10 e anteriores. Se você estiver executando o BI Connector 2.10 ou anterior, use as seções a seguir para atualizar sua configuração para ser compatível com a versão 2.11 ou posterior.

Se você já estiver executando a versão 2.11 ou posterior, nenhuma alteração adicional de configuração será necessária. Para saber mais sobre as diferentes configurações de gerenciamento de esquemas introduzidas na versão 2.11, consulte o Gráfico de referência do modo de amostragem.

Use a tabela a seguir para modificar a configuração do BI Connector versão 2.10 ou anterior da configuração do autônomo Reader para ser compatível com a versão 2.11 e posterior:

Versão 2.10 e anterior
Versão 2.11 e posterior
Modo
Leitor autônomo
Leitor autônomo
Comportamento
mongosqld coleta amostras de dados na inicialização e mantém o esquema na memória.
Opções
  • --sampleMode read

  • --sampleSource não usado

Para saber mais sobre a versão 2. Para ver as opções de esquema do 10, consulte o 2. documentação 10 .

Nenhum. A opção --sampleMode está obsoleta na versão 2.11. Remova essa opção de linha de comando ou configuração do arquivo de configuração para continuar usando o modo autônomo.

Todas as outras configurações de modo standalone que funcionaram em versões anteriores continuarão funcionando com a versão 2.11 e posterior.

Exemplo

O exemplo a seguir inicia as versões 2.10 e anteriores do BI Connector no modo StandaloneReader:

mongosqld --sampleMode read

O exemplo a seguir inicia as versões 2.11 e posteriores do BI Connector no modo autônomo Reader:

mongosqld

Para saber mais sobre os modos de amostragem, consulte o Gráfico de Referência do Modo de Amostragem.

Use a tabela a seguir para modificar sua configuração do BI Connector versão 2.10 ou anterior para ser compatível com a versão 2.11 e posterior:

Versão 2.10 e anterior
Versão 2.11 e posterior
Modo
Modo Clustered-Reader
Modo personalizado
Comportamento
O BI Connector não coleta amostras do esquema e utiliza o esquema MongoDB armazenado no banco de dados do --sampleSource para construir seu esquema relacional.
O BI Connector não coleta amostras do esquema e usa o esquema DRDL do reconhecimento de data center --schemaSource .
Opções
  • --sampleMode read

  • --sampleSource <dbName>

Para saber mais sobre a versão 2.10, consulte as opções de esquema do 2.10 documentação.

Exemplo

O exemplo a seguir inicia as versões 2.10 e anteriores do BI Connector no modo Clustered-Reader:

mongosqld --sampleMode read \
--sampleSource schemaDb

O exemplo a seguir inicia as versões 2.11 e posteriores do BI Connector no modo Personalizado:

mongosqld --schemaMode custom \
--schemaSource schemaDb

Para saber mais sobre os modos de amostragem, consulte o Gráfico de Referência do Modo de Amostragem.

Use a tabela a seguir para modificar sua configuração do BI Connector versão 2.10 ou anterior para ser compatível com a versão 2.11 e posterior:

Versão 2.10 e anterior
Versão 2.11 e posterior
Modo
Modo Clustered-Writer
Modo automático
Comportamento
O Connector BI obtém seu esquema por amostragem e persiste informações sobre o esquema para o banco de dados do --sampleSource .
O BI Connector obtém seu esquema por amostragem e persiste cada esquema de amostra no banco de dados do --schemaSource no formato DRDL .
Opções
  • --sampleMode write

  • --sampleSource <dbName>

Para saber mais sobre a versão 2.10, consulte as opções de esquema do 2.10 documentação.

Exemplo

O exemplo a seguir inicia o BI Connector versões 2.10 e anteriores no modo Clustered-Writer:

mongosqld --sampleMode write \
--sampleSource schemaDb

O exemplo a seguir inicia as versões 2.11 e posteriores do BI Connector no modo Auto:

mongosqld --schemaMode auto \
--schemaSource schemaDb

Para saber mais sobre os modos de amostragem, consulte o Gráfico de Referência do Modo de Amostragem.

O sinalizador --sampleRefreshIntervalSecs e a configuração do arquivo de configuração correspondente schema.sample.refreshIntervalSecs foram preteridos em favor de --schemaRefreshIntervalSecs e schema.refreshIntervalSecs. A antiga configuração da opção de linha de comando e do arquivo de configuração continuará funcionando na versão 2.11, mas é recomendável alternar para a nova opção de linha de comando ou configuração do arquivo de configuração.

← Conflitos de tipo de amostragem